At Holy Cross Lutheran School we recognize the value of each unique child and offer a wide variety of opportunities for growth.  We provide a positive, creative Christian atmosphere in which a child can develop and learn.

                We believe that young children learn more readily when given numerous opportunities to experience the wonders of God’s world first hand, so we offer developmental play opportunities and hands-on learning experiences.  It is our hope that by providing a well-rounded program and developing the whole child, we provide a foundation for enjoyment and continued success in school. 

·         Preschool children begin their journey in education and learn the basics of academic and social success.  (Must be 2 ½ and potty trained upon admission)

·         Pre-Kindergarten children, now good classroom citizens, step up to more challenging skills. 

·         Kindergarten children use the solid foundation of social, emotional, and academic skills gained in our early childhood classes to move forward to read, write and further explore their world. 

·         Elementary children continue to be challenged and encouraged to develop as creative individuals through balanced curriculum.   (First through Fifth Grades)

All classes are offered half day (8:30-12:00) or full day (8:30-3:30) except Elementary classes which attend full day.  Before School Care (8:00-8:30) and After School Care (3:30-5:00) are also available.  All classes offer a maximum ratio of nine students to one teacher.             

We welcome families of all faith backgrounds to Holy Cross.
